现在位置: 首页 > spessytoili发表的所有文章
2.DOTNET零碎总结---VB.NET修改数据存在多个txtbox时,SQL语句的操作 1. 一个Button1的text为查询和一个DataGridView1,点击查询按钮的代码 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click         Dim strConn = "Data Source=192.168.1.110/orcl;User ID=test;Password=orcl"         Dim dbcmd As OracleCommand         Dim dt = New DataTable("ds")         Dim dbConnection As OracleConnection         Try             dbConnection = New OracleConnecti......
阅读全文
  • 05月
  • 17日
综合 ⁄ 共 1327字 评论关闭
1、定义 僵尸进程:一个进程创建子进程,如果子进程退出,而父进程并没有调用wait或者waitpid获取子进程的状态信息,那么子进程的进程描述符依然保存在系统中。这种进程成为僵尸进程。 孤儿进程:一个进程的父进程先于子进程退出,而它的一个或者多个子进程还在运行,那么那些子进程将成为孤儿进程,孤儿进程将被 init进程收养,并由init进程对他们完成状态收集工作。 2、僵尸进程&孤儿进程的产生? 僵尸进程:由于子进程的结束和父进程的运行是一个异步的过程,即父进程永远无法预测子进程到底什么时候结束,那么会不会因为父......
阅读全文
  • 04月
  • 04日
综合 ⁄ 共 1015字 评论关闭
刘汝佳版本的,使用IDA*算法,启发函数为 (当3*d + h()>maxd*3)时可剪枝,h()为所有数的后继不正确的个数; #include <cstdio> #include <cstring> #include <iostream> #include <algorithm> using namespace std; const int maxn = 10; int n,a[maxn]; int is_sorted(){ for(int i=1;i<=n;i++) if(a[i]!=i) return false; return true; } inline int h(){ int cnt=0; for(int i=1;i<n;i++) if(a[i+1]!=a[i]+1) cnt++; if(a[n]!=n) cnt++; return cnt; } bool dfs(int d,int maxd){ if(......
阅读全文
  • 02月
  • 23日
综合 ⁄ 共 2160字 评论关闭
题目总结~~> 做题感悟:这题类似以前做过的一题,那一题的体积也很大,开数组开不下,物品只有三件,先贪心一下,然后完全背包,这题因为物品很多不能那样。 解题思路:转自~~>       先把剪枝放在这里,设limit=min{max*min/(max-min)},那么如果酒量是大于limit的,就必然能够全部装下,否则我们再执行dp。      下面我们开始证明这个剪枝的正确性。我们不妨先对一类瓶子进行讨论,设其最小、最大的装酒量分别是min、max,实际上如果有[x/max]<[x/min],那么酒量x就一定可以全部被装进去,因为满足min*[x/min]<=x&......
阅读全文
  • 08月
  • 16日
综合 ⁄ 共 1242字 评论关闭
在默认情况下,浏览器发送的HTTP请求采用“ISO-8859-1”字符编码。当HTTP请求以POST方式发出时,请求参数位于请求正文中。 而当HTTP请求以GET方式发出时,请求参数位于请求头的URI中。 同时需要知道spring的CharacterEncodingFilter的过滤机制。附该过滤器的源码: protected void doFilterInternal(HttpServletRequest request, HttpServletResponse response, FilterChain filterChain) throws ServletException, IOException { if (this.encoding != null && (this.forceEncoding || request.getCharacterEncoding(......
阅读全文
  • 08月
  • 07日
综合 ⁄ 共 333字 评论关闭
转载自:http://blog.csdn.net/dux003/article/details/3298442 对于TortoiseSVN客户端,选择菜单中的Relocate选项,界面上的基本内容是: Relocate From : url1 To url2 将url2中的ip改为新的svn服务器ip即可 这个操作有一定的危险性,且不一定能成功,请大家还是做好备份,以防万一 如果上述方法解决不了,则重新从新的服务器地址上checkout一份,然后把修改过的文件覆盖新checkout的work copy中的相应文件,再提交到新服务器 命令行模式的svn使用如下命令实现relocate svn switch --relocate url1 rul2 url1为当前的url url2为......
阅读全文
  • 06月
  • 09日
综合 ⁄ 共 3557字 评论关闭
Intent.ACTION_AIRPLANE_MODE_CHANGED; //关闭或打开飞行模式时的广播   Intent.ACTION_BATTERY_CHANGED; //充电状态,或者电池的电量发生变化 //电池的充电状态、电荷级别改变,不能通过组建声明接收这个广播,只有通过Context.registerReceiver()注册   Intent.ACTION_BATTERY_LOW; //表示电池电量低   Intent.ACTION_BATTERY_OKAY; //表示电池电量充足,即从电池电量低变化到饱满时会发出广播   Intent.ACTION_BOOT_COMPLETED; //在系统启动完成后,这个动作被广播一次(只有一次)。   Intent.ACTION_CAMERA_BUTTON; //按下照......
阅读全文
  • 06月
  • 08日
综合 ⁄ 共 656字 评论关闭
下文为您介绍SQL修改字段默认值的方法,使用SQL语句可以实现许多我们需要的功能,SQL修改字段默认值就是其中之一。 一、SQL修改字段默认值 alter table 表名 drop constraint 约束名字     说明:删除表的字段的原有约束   alter table 表名 add constraint 约束名字 DEFAULT 默认值 for 字段名称     说明:添加一个表的字段的约束并指定默认值     go   例: alter table T_ping drop constraint DF_T_ping_p_c   alter table T_ping add constraint DF_T_ping_p_c DEFAULT ((2)) for p_c   go  二、获取字段默认值 select ......
阅读全文
  • 05月
  • 24日
综合 ⁄ 共 37940字 评论关闭
1、 编一个函数fun(char *s),函数的功能是把字符串中的内容逆置:例如:字符串中原有的内容为:abcdefg,则调用该函数后,串中的内容为:gfedcba试题程序:#include <string.h>#include <conio.h>#include <stdio.h>#define N 81/*注:该题的算法是先分别找出字符串的两头,然后同时逐一往中间移动,每移动一次都进行两字符的位置对换,直到中间字符(s+i<s+n-1-i来控制):由于s+i中一个地址,因此要注意把它的内容取出再进行换位:即先进行取内容运算* */fun(char *s){ int i=0,t,n=strlen(s);for(;s+i<......
阅读全文
  • 05月
  • 17日
综合 ⁄ 共 1249字 评论关闭
转载自:http://mobile.sanhaostreet.com/Newsdata/2011/10/20111017104016162.shtml     2011年10月13日随着苹果全新系统ios5的开放下载,让诸多果粉又一次体验到了苹果的神奇与创新。全新的ios5系统增加了200余项新功能,通知中心、iCloud、报刊杂志等让新鲜好玩的功能让许多迫不及待的玩家纷纷开始升级ios5。而到目前为止ios5还没有放出完美越狱,小编在此提醒各位果粉:越狱有风险,升级需谨慎。     虽然目前ios5还不支持完美越狱,不过著名的iPhone破解组织Dev-Team已经放出了iOS 5不完美越狱红雪(redsn0w)0.9.9b4......
阅读全文
  • 05月
  • 10日
综合 ⁄ 共 181字 评论关闭
有感于鹰文文档看起来麻烦,期待有一款即时翻译的工具,在windows上还可以,但是上班用的是ubuntu,所以就想到要找一个firefox插件,还真找到了,但是不是插件,是一个书签,那就是尚译!尚哥威武!   http://comsome.com/someyi/   只要把他存为书签,需要翻译某个词的时候选中点书签,就出来了,还是不错的, 谢谢尚译,谢谢firefox!
阅读全文
  • 05月
  • 03日
综合 ⁄ 共 1430字 评论关闭
IDA 介绍 IDA是一种数据分片备份容错算法,将一个文件F,假设长度为L,分成n个小片Fi, 1<= i <=n,每片大小为L/m,因而只要任意选择n中的m片,即可重建整个文件F.这种分片重构算法很适合容错,也可以用来保证重要数据的传输,整个的数据容量为n/m*L,由于n/m可以接近于1,所以IDA空间较之分片前数据容量比率不大,比主从双备份节省空间,并且只要n片中任意m即可. IDA算法原理介绍 将一个文件F看成一系列的字节集合,B1,B2,B3,B4....BN(N为文件总字节数),那么0<=Bi<=255,取一个素数大于255,p=257,所有的运算都进行的是mod p......
阅读全文